云彩店邀请码|半壳|优胜
鉴于Linux的集群体例以其高性价比,已变成高本能计划范围中的要害平台。动作集群动静负载平衡最灵验的本领之一,过程迁徙体例多数是在商用操纵体例中实行的,其道理不公然,难以清楚其运转机理。所以实行一个Linux平台下的过程迁徙体例有着要害的接洽意旨与运用价格。 正文安排并实行了一个轻量级的过程迁徙体例LPMS(Light-weight Process Migration System),鉴于查看点体制,所以既不妨用来在单机上对过程做查看点/重启操纵,也不妨在多机之间对过程举行迁徙。LPMS为表层运用供给了临界区和回调接口,在临界区中实行的用户代码不会被迁徙操纵阻碍,运用步调经过回调体制不妨在迁徙前后做少许特出处置。LPMS还供给了对TCP贯穿迁徙的扶助,行将TCP贯穿从一个过程迁徙到其余一个实足沟通的过程中去,这种体制在web效劳集群中有着要害的效率。LPMS以Linux内核模块的情势实行,不妨按照需要动静地加载与卸载,不须要对操纵内核做任何窜改。 正文的重要处事有: 在前核态实行了一个鉴于查看点体制的过程迁徙体例,经过优化Total-Copy算法缩小了须要索取的过程状况消息,进而普及了迁徙的功效。 安排并实行了一种临界区和回调体制,用户不妨经过备案回调因变量在迁徙前保守行少许特出处置,巩固迁徙的功效。 接洽并安排了一种鉴于Netfilter的TCP贯穿迁徙体制,使得迁徙时能维持搜集贯穿状况、迁徙后能回复平常的搜集通讯。
来源:半壳优胜鲸鱼幸运星转载请保留出处和链接!
本文链接:http://87cpy.com/204530.html
本站部分内容来源网络如有侵权请联系删除